31. Plovdiv, Bulgaria: Layers of Civilization

Town of Plovdiv in Bulgaria in valley of Rhodope mountains. Panorama, top view. Photo Credit: Envato @YouraPechkin

Plovdiv is like a living museum, with over 8,000 years of history layered across its hills and streets. One of Europe’s oldest cities, it’s a fascinating place where ancient Roman stadiums and Ottoman-era mosques sit beside vibrant modern art installations and bohemian cafés. The Old Town is a delight to explore, with cobbled streets winding past brightly painted 19th-century homes and artist studios. The Roman Theater, still in use today, offers a stunning venue for concerts and events—with tickets often priced under €10. In the hip Kapana district, you’ll find a dynamic mix of street art, indie shops, and budget-friendly bistros. Whether you’re admiring mosaics in an ancient basilica or sipping local wine in a hidden courtyard, Plovdiv proves that rich history and modern creativity don’t have to come with a hefty price tag.
